I want to have to have a watch party using my media server with someone from another country
I personally use neko-rooms with my friends for this purpose. Just let's all share a browser in a browser with plenty of options (Firefox, Chromium, Brave, etc.). You can also just use standard neko if you don't need multiple rooms.

Can we use the KasmVNC container to VNC to an external host without the whole KASM suite? Iām looking for a guacamole alternative for my homelab and Kasm seems perfect for it.
If you choose to install Kasm Workspaces (either the standard install , or using the all in one LSIO container ), Then you can also connect to existing systems running RDP, SSH, traditional VNC, or KasmVNC. Here are docs and guides for that.
